I made an inquiry to Locker Toys regarding shipping.
Quote:
Originally Posted by My Inquiry
> When getting an estimate for shipping, I have two options:
> > International Per Item > International Shipping Per Item, Total: - HKD 186 > > International Shipping fixed fee > International Shipping fixed fee - HKD 100 > > What is the difference in packaging or timing on these two options? > > Thank you, Quote:
Originally Posted by Their Response
Hello,
There is no difference in packing and timing between these two shipping method usually, just a shipping fee discount. But we will base on your purchased item quantity in single shipping and countries to arrange the packing in box or bag and shipping via Express or post office. If we are using a parcel bag,we will use bubble wrap to protect the items. If it is 6 or more items in single shipping, we will use a hard box to ship it, no additional charge.
